The Foundation of Biological Defense: Understanding Immunity
Before you can write a compelling essay, you must grasp the fundamental architecture of human immunity. The human body does not rely on a single line of defense; instead, it employs a multi-tiered security system designed to catch, classify, and destroy foreign threats.
What is the Immune System?
At its core, the immune system is a complex network of cells, tissues, organs, and chemical signals that work in unison to protect the host from disease. When functioning correctly, it distinguishes between self (healthy native cells) and non-self (pathogens and abnormal mutant cells).The Scale of the Biological Challenge
- Billions of Pathogens: Encountered daily through air, food, and physical contact.
- Cellular Diversity: Composed of white blood cells (leukocytes), antibodies, the complement system, the lymphatic system, the spleen, and the thymus.
- Memory Capacity: The ability to remember past infections to mount a faster, stronger defense in the future.

Innate Immunity: The Immediate, Non-Specific Response
Point: The First Line of Defense
- Point: The innate immune system provides an immediate, generalized defense mechanism that acts as the body's primary physical and chemical barrier against all incoming pathogens.
Evidence: Physical and Chemical Barriers
- Evidence: Skin, mucous membranes, stomach acid, and phagocytic cells (like macrophages and neutrophils) continuously patrol and protect the body without requiring prior exposure to specific invaders.
Explanation: Immediate Action Without Adaptation
- Explanation: Unlike specialized systems that take days to activate, innate responses deploy within minutes. Phagocytes engulf and digest foreign particles through a process called phagocytosis, while inflammatory chemicals summon more white blood cells to the site of infection.
Link: Bridging to Adaptive Immunity
- Link: While the innate system successfully stops the vast majority of threats, sophisticated pathogens that breach these initial barriers require the targeted precision of the adaptive immune response.
Adaptive Immunity: The Specialized Cellular Arsenal
Point: Precision Targeting and Immunological Memory
- Point: The adaptive immune system delivers a slow-acting but highly specific counter-offensive, utilizing specialized lymphocytes to target, destroy, and remember individual pathogens.
Evidence: T-Cells and B-Cells in Action
- Evidence: Controlled by T-cells (which destroy infected host cells) and B-cells (which secrete Y-shaped antibodies), this system identifies unique molecular markers called antigens on the surface of invaders.
Explanation: The Clonal Selection Process
- Explanation: When an antigen is detected, matching B-cells and T-cells undergo rapid replication (clonal expansion). Antibodies bind precisely to the pathogen's antigens, neutralizing them and marking them for destruction by other immune cells. Crucially, a subset of these cells transforms into memory cells, ensuring lifetime immunity against that specific strain.
